  • Abstract
    A number of studies on multimedia data mining have been done in recent years. However, the existing work on mining spatial patterns in multimedia databases is very restricted although it is an emerging research topic. The existing data mining methods for multimedia contents can only find simple spatial relationships among objects and do not consider the temporal changes of the spatial patterns. In this paper, we propose an effective method that is concerned with the discovery of spatial patterns among objects from multimedia contents that were sequentially captured from a remote wireless camera. The proposed method can efficiently discover complex spatial relationships among objects like the northeast, southeast, northwest and southwest. Besides, we further explore the temporal concept for spatial patterns in multimedia databases. An effective method is also proposed for finding the temporal changes of spatial patterns. Through empirical evaluation, the proposed method is shown to deliver excellent performance under different system conditions.
